1888 1C MS65 Red PCGS. A frosty and lustrous copper-orange coin with small daubs of violet color on the highest points of the obverse portrait. This Gem Red 1888 Indian cent is conditionally scarce and attractive. A loupe reveals a touch of softness on the upper three headdress feathertips. Population: 36 in 65 Red, 16 finer (9/17).
